Carrizo Springs CISD board approves vendor, budget and technology measures; holds executive session with no action

CARRIZO SPRINGS CISD Board of Trustees · February 18, 2025

At its Feb. 18 meeting the Carrizo Springs CISD Board approved multiple budget and vendor items — including $89,000 to Dell for a teacher laptop refresh and $80,000 to ESC-20 for a planning grant — and later held an executive session on personnel with no action taken.

Board President Anita Franco called the Feb. 18, 2025 regular meeting to order at 6:05 PM and the Carrizo Springs CISD Board established a quorum of trustees. "Board President, Anita Franco called the February 18, 2025 Regular Board meeting of the Carrizo Springs CISD to order at 6:05 PM," the minutes state.

During general business the board approved a series of actions by roll call or unanimous consent. Motions recorded in the minutes show the board approved the district's list of vendors expected to exceed $50,000 for the 2024–25 school year, a budget amendment accepting a donation to the Wildcat Academy (DAEP), the payment of $89,000 to Dell for high school teacher laptops, an $80,000 allocation to ESC-20 for a Strong Foundations Planning Grant, and an amendment to the compensation plan to add a Summer School Lead; each motion carried 6-0. For example, the minutes record that the payment to Dell was approved: "Motion made by Wilbur Cruz, second by Al Doria to approve Payment of $89,000.00 to Dell for High School Technology Refresh - Teacher Laptops. Motion carried 6-0."

The board recessed into executive session at 8:37 PM under Texas Government Code Section 551.074 to discuss personnel matters including resignations, reassignments and new employment. The board returned to open session at 9:58 PM and "No Action taken on any items discussed during executive session," according to the minutes. The meeting adjourned at 9:58 PM after a unanimous motion.
